Output 6cb7eed5fa98d1a016d53e9a1b9f32dcbfcc9fcdef6ee1c3449273dbe955e91c:0

value
118028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886caed79f61eee30939fdd5828a018e06d5b2f1 OP_EQUAL
address
3E8N24LauwUo62oxMJxMVRGgDgxVeYRUCZ
transaction
6cb7eed5fa98d1a016d53e9a1b9f32dcbfcc9fcdef6ee1c3449273dbe955e91c
confirmations
153317
spent
true